Affirmative Action

Affirmative action is a set of policies that aim to create equal opportunity for members of an underrepresented group. The goals of affirmative action policies are to reduce inequities in employment, education and income between demographic groups and to promote diversity in the workplace. Affirmative action laws vary widely by region and remain a subject of legal and political controversy.
